Best is Yet to Come Youth Awards Celebration Show!
This year's awards event took place on Friday, August 1st at the Roswell Street Baptist Church in Marietta, Ga. Our theme was "Life, Camera, Action!" Our kids were showered with awards and medals for all their accomplishments over the past year. It is so touching to see the smiles on our kid's faces when their names are called.
The evening was filled with entertaining music from our CCYA Band and Choir and a praise dance performance by one of our very talented Open Gate girls. One of our boys at Another Chance gave a speech that moved us all. We have some amazing and talented kids living at The Center! This event has become a tradition for the CCYA kids and staff, and we appreciate each and everyone one of you that came out to cheer them on! Your loving support means so much to them and us!

Breaking Ground at CCYA!
We are excited to be breaking ground on our new Outdoor Recreation Area! After getting through zoning permits we are finally there! We are looking to complete this project shortly after Thanksgiving. After completion, we will have outdoor basketball and volleyball courts as well as an art therapy area with outdoor easels where our kids can paint. There will be an area for picnic tables, umbrellas, and outdoor grills. These are endless benefits for our youth living at The Center for Children & Young Adults. What a great 30th Anniversary gift for The Center!
